Help and Care For Someone With AIDS (Kulawa da Mai Dauke da Cutar Sida) – Hausa
This lesson is one of several on the subject of HIV/AIDS.
Help and Care For Someone With AIDS explains how friends and families of people with AIDS can support and care for their loved one.
The lesson teaches how the illness is spread, so the friends and family members can keep themselves safe.
The lesson aims to break down common misconceptions, prejudices and stigma around AIDS.
The viewer is taught to help a person with AIDS, by accepting them, as well as trying to support and care for them.
The lesson advises friends and family to help someone with AIDS prepare for the future, both emotionally and financially.
The viewer is also taught how they can help someone to eat healthily, drink clean water and take any necessary medication.
This lesson was published in 2023 and is an update to the lesson “Caring for Someone with AIDS”.
